Text
(a)As used in this Section, "creditor process" means levy, attachment, garnishment, notice of lien, sequestration, or similar process issued by or on behalf of a creditor or other claimant with respect to an account.
(b)This Subsection applies to creditor process with respect to an authorized account of the sender of a payment order if the creditor process is served on the receiving bank.
